Yoast SEOとブロックCSSの読み込み問題の解決方法

ホームページ作成

自作テーマを使用している際に、Yoast SEOを有効化するとブロックCSS関連のファイルが読み込まれないという問題が発生することがあります。この問題は、Yoast SEOの設定や他のプラグインとの相互作用によって引き起こされる場合があります。この記事では、Yoast SEOを使用する際にCSSが正常に読み込まれない理由と、その解決方法について詳しく解説します。

Yoast SEOとライブラリの読み込み

Yoast SEOはSEO対策に非常に有効なプラグインですが、場合によっては、テーマのCSSやJavaScriptと干渉し、ライブラリの読み込みに影響を与えることがあります。特に、ブロックエディタやテーマのスタイルシートが読み込まれなくなる問題が報告されています。Yoast SEOは多くのスクリプトやスタイルシートを管理しており、これが他のプラグインやテーマのスタイルと干渉する可能性があります。

CSSが読み込まれない原因

Yoast SEOを有効にした状態で、ブロックCSSが読み込まれない原因は以下のようなものがあります。まず、Yoast SEOが他のプラグインやテーマと競合している可能性があります。特に、キャッシュ系のプラグインや、別のSEOプラグインが同時にインストールされている場合に発生することがあります。また、Yoast SEOが特定の条件でCSSやJavaScriptの読み込みを制御する設定があることも一因です。

Yoast SEOの設定変更方法

Yoast SEOを使用していてCSSが読み込まれない場合、まずはYoast SEOの設定を確認しましょう。設定メニューの「一般」セクションにある「高度な設定」で、CSSやJavaScriptの読み込みに関するオプションを確認してください。特に、「スクリプトとスタイルの読み込み」に関する設定を見直すことで、問題が解決することがあります。また、Yoast SEOが生成するメタタグやスクリプトを手動で修正することも有効です。

プラグインの競合を解消する方法

Yoast SEOと他のプラグインが競合している場合、そのプラグインを無効化して確認することが有効です。特に、キャッシュプラグインやセキュリティプラグインが問題を引き起こすことが多いため、それらを無効化し、再度テーマを確認してみてください。また、プラグインのアップデートを確認し、最新バージョンに更新することで、競合が解消されることがあります。

まとめと解決策

Yoast SEOを有効にした際にCSSが読み込まれない問題は、プラグイン設定やテーマとの競合によって引き起こされることが多いです。Yoast SEOの設定を確認し、競合するプラグインを無効化して問題を切り分けることで、解決することができます。また、Yoast SEOの最新バージョンにアップデートすることで、競合問題を回避することができる場合もあります。問題が解決しない場合は、テーマのカスタマイズやYoast SEOのサポートに問い合わせることも検討してください。

コメント

タイトルとURLをコピーしました